Protein Info for Shew_0879 in Shewanella loihica PV-4
Name: ksgA
Annotation: dimethyladenosine transferase (RefSeq)
These analyses and tools can help you predict a protein's function, but be skeptical. For enzymes, over 10% of annotations from KEGG or SEED are probably incorrect. For other types of proteins, the error rates may be much higher. MetaCyc and Swiss-Prot have low error rates, but the best hits in these databases are often quite distant, so this protein's function may not be the same. TIGRFam has low error rates. Finally, many experimentally-characterized proteins are not in any of these databases. To find relevant papers, use PaperBLAST.

Swiss-Prot: 100% identical to RSMA_SHELP: Ribosomal RNA small subunit methyltransferase A (rsmA) from Shewanella loihica (strain ATCC BAA-1088 / PV-4)
KEGG orthology group: K02528, 16S rRNA (adenine1518-N6/adenine1519-N6)-dimethyltransferase [EC: 2.1.1.182] (inferred from 100% identity to slo:Shew_0879)MetaCyc: 64% identical to 16S rRNA (A1518/A1519-N6-dimethyltransferase (Escherichia coli K-12 substr. MG1655)
RXN-11633 [EC: 2.1.1.182]
Predicted SEED Role
"SSU rRNA (adenine(1518)-N(6)/adenine(1519)-N(6))-dimethyltransferase (EC 2.1.1.182)" (EC 2.1.1.182)
